gpt4 book ai didi

netlogo - 如何使用 Netlogo 中的开关将笔设置为向上或向下?

转载 作者:行者123 更新时间:2023-12-05 02:23:29 26 4
gpt4 key购买 nike

我是 netlogo 的新手,我有一个类(class)作业我完成了大部分,但是我无法设置笔来使用开关我应该写什么代码来做到这一点这是我的代码

turtles-own [pen ]

to setup
clear-all
ask patches [ set pcolor sky ]
setup-turtles

end

to setup-turtles
create-turtles turtles-to-create
[ set color lime setxy random-xcor random-ycor set size size-of-turtle]
set-default-shape turtles "circle"
end



to go

ask turtles

[
fd 1
]


end

to goforever

ask turtles
[
fd 1
]


end

最佳答案

如果您的开关变量名为 draw-paths?,那么您应该:

to go 
ask turtles [
ifelse draw-paths? [ pen-down ] [ pen-up ]
fd 1
]
end

顺便说一句,您不需要同时使用gogoforever 过程。只需制作一个永远调用 go 的按钮即可。

关于netlogo - 如何使用 Netlogo 中的开关将笔设置为向上或向下?,我们在Stack Overflow上找到一个类似的问题: https://stackoverflow.com/questions/22286523/

26 4 0
Copyright 2021 - 2024 cfsdn All Rights Reserved 蜀ICP备2022000587号
广告合作:1813099741@qq.com 6ren.com